Engine Overheating: The Most Critical Concern.



Your engine produces massive amounts of warm during regular operation, and when external temperature levels soar, the cooling system have to work overtime to preserve risk-free operating temperature levels. The radiator, water pump, thermostat, and coolant all play essential duties in this process, however extreme warm can bewilder also well-kept systems.



When engines get too hot, the repercussions can be serious and costly. Metal parts increase past their designed resistances, potentially triggering warped cyndrical tube heads, blown head gaskets, or complete engine seizure. These fixings can set you back hundreds of dollars and leave you stranded on hectic freeways throughout the worst feasible conditions.



The indication of engine getting too hot include climbing temperature evaluates, steam coming from under the hood, unusual smells, and decreased engine efficiency. Nonetheless, by the time these symptoms appear, significant damages may have already occurred. Prevention via regular maintenance and recognizing your car's limitations becomes vital during heatwave problems.



Modern cars include advanced engine management systems that can assist secure versus overheating, yet these precaution have their limits. When ambient temperature levels climb up over 95 levels and you're being in stop-and-go web traffic with the cooling running at maximum capability, also the best-designed cooling system deals with extreme stress.



A/c Systems Under Extreme Stress.



Throughout Central Pennsylvania heatwaves, a/c systems function more difficult than at any other time of the year. The temperature distinction between the scorching exterior air and the comfortable inside you want can go beyond 40 degrees, requiring your a/c system to operate at optimal ability for extensive durations.



This raised workload places tremendous strain on the compressor, the heart of your air conditioning system. Compressor failure during summer months is one of the most common automotive repair issues, frequently leaving drivers without relief from oppressive heat. The cooling agent lines, condenser, and evaporator additionally encounter raised stress and possible failing points throughout extreme temperature problems.



Past mechanical stress, your air conditioning system straight impacts gas efficiency throughout heatwaves. Running air conditioner at maximum capacity can reduce gas economic climate by up to 25 percent, suggesting more constant quits at gasoline station and greater operating prices during the best weather condition. This creates a tough balance between convenience, security, and financial considerations for lots of chauffeurs.



The cabin air filter, usually ignored throughout routine maintenance, comes to be especially essential throughout heatwaves. A clogged filter requires the air conditioning system to function also harder, potentially resulting in early failing and reduced cooling performance when you require it most.



Battery Performance in Scorching Temperatures.



Severe heat impacts vehicle batteries in manner ins which several drivers don't completely recognize. While the majority of people link battery troubles with winter, too much warmth can be just as damaging and frequently much more promptly bothersome.



Heats speed up the chain reactions inside batteries, triggering them to lose capability and fail prematurely. The intense heat under the hood throughout summer season driving can press battery temperature levels well above their optimal operating range, causing interior damage that might not emerge up until the battery fails entirely.



Warmth additionally triggers battery fluid to vaporize faster, potentially revealing inner plates and triggering permanent damages. Modern sealed batteries are much less prone to fluid loss, however they're not unsusceptible to heat-related deterioration. A battery that carries out well throughout moderate temperature levels may struggle to begin your engine after sitting in intense heat for a number of hours.



The electrical needs on your car additionally boost during heatwaves. A/c, cooling fans, and various other heat-management systems attract even more power from the battery and billing system, producing added tension on these parts when they're already running under challenging conditions.



Tire Safety and Performance Issues.



Warm asphalt and severe air temperatures develop dangerous conditions for lorry tires throughout Central Pennsylvania. Road surface area temperatures can surpass 140 levels Fahrenheit throughout peak summertime warmth, causing tire rubber to soften and wear a lot more swiftly than normal.



Underinflated tires end up being particularly unsafe throughout heatwaves. The combination of low air pressure and extreme warm can bring about catastrophic tire failure, including blowouts that can cause severe mishaps. Also effectively blown up tires face enhanced wear rates and decreased performance when based on continual heats.



The warm also influences tire pressure itself. For each 10-degree boost in temperature, tire pressure increases by approximately 1-2 PSI. This means that tires correctly inflated throughout cooler early morning hours might end up being overinflated as temperatures increase throughout the day, potentially influencing handling and raising the danger of damage from road risks.



Parking on hot asphalt for extended durations can trigger permanent tire damages, including flat places and rubber deterioration. Shopping centers, airports, and various other big paved locations become specifically troublesome during heatwave problems, as the dark asphalt absorbs and retains massive amounts of warmth.



Interior Heat Damage and Safety Concerns.



Lorry interiors can get to hazardous temperature levels during Central Pennsylvania heatwaves, often going beyond 150 degrees Fahrenheit when parked in direct sunshine. This extreme warmth poses prompt security dangers and can cause significant damage to indoor parts.



Dashboard surface areas, seat products, and digital elements endure degradation from extended warmth exposure. Plastic components may warp or split, natural leather and vinyl surfaces can discolor and weaken, and electronic screens might malfunction or fail permanently. These problems not only impact the lorry's appearance and resale worth but can also influence safety and performance.



The steering wheel, gear shifter, and safety belt clasps can come to be hot sufficient to trigger burns throughout optimal heat problems. This develops prompt security concerns, especially for children, elderly passengers, or anybody with sensitive skin. Also quick contact with superheated indoor surface areas can lead to severe injuries.



Electronic devices left inside vehicles throughout heatwaves encounter specific dangers. Smartphones, tablets, GPS devices, and various other devices can suffer irreversible damages from extreme heat direct exposure, with lithium batteries being particularly susceptible to heat-related failure and possible safety dangers.



Liquid System Challenges.



Automobile fluids face considerable difficulties during severe warmth problems in Central Pennsylvania. Engine oil, transmission liquid, brake liquid, and coolant all have details temperature varieties where they carry out ideally, and heatwaves can press these liquids past their reliable limits.



Electric motor oil viscosity adjustments with temperature level, coming to be thinner as heat increases. While modern multi-grade oils are made to manage temperature variations, extreme warm can still impact their protective residential properties and lubrication efficiency. This can result in increased engine wear and potential mechanical problems, particularly in older lorries or those with greater mileage.



Transmission liquid faces comparable challenges, with severe warmth potentially creating the fluid to break down and shed its lubricating and cooling residential properties. Transmission create significant heat throughout normal operation, and exterior temperature level extremes can overwhelm the transmission air conditioning system, resulting in costly fixings.



Brake liquid can soak up wetness from the air, and high temperatures can cause this moisture to boil, producing vapor bubbles in the brake lines. This condition, known as brake discolor, can considerably decrease stopping performance and produce dangerous driving conditions, specifically throughout stop-and-go web traffic typical in city areas.



Car Electronics and Heat Sensitivity.



Modern lorries contain many digital components that are sensitive to severe temperatures. From engine control components to enjoyment systems, these sophisticated gadgets can malfunction or stop working when subjected to the intense heat typical during Central Pennsylvania summer seasons.



The engine control unit, in charge of handling fuel shot, ignition timing, and discharges systems, operates within specific temperature criteria. Severe warm can cause these vital components to close down as a safety action, possibly leaving motorists stranded or experiencing lowered efficiency.



Navigation systems, backup electronic cameras, and infomercial screens are specifically vulnerable to warmth damages. LCD screens can create dead pixels, touchscreens may end up being less competent, and electronic circuits can endure long-term damages from continual high temperatures.



Also seemingly easy electronic elements like power window motors, door lock actuators, and illumination systems can fail too soon when subjected to extreme heat problems. These failures frequently happen at the most inconvenient times, such as when you're attempting to run away the warm by entering your automobile.



Gas System Impacts.



Fuel and diesel fuel both encounter challenges during severe warm problems. Gas growth because of heats can influence gas system parts and engine performance, while vapor lock can occur when gas overheats and types gas bubbles in the fuel line.



Modern gas shot systems are usually extra immune to heat-related issues than older carburetor-equipped lorries, but they're not unsusceptible to temperature-related issues. Fuel pumps, located inside the gas tank, can get too hot when gas levels are low, as the fuel aids cool down these elements during regular procedure.



The fuel tank itself can be influenced by severe warm, with plastic tanks being particularly susceptible to warping or cracking. Steel storage tanks face corrosion problems when condensation types due to temperature level changes between night and day during heatwave problems.



Fuel economic situation likewise suffers during severe warm conditions, as engines must work more difficult to keep performance, cooling systems operate at optimal ability, and hot air is less thick, affecting burning efficiency.
